◉ Hyperplasia. Answer: E: cells increase in number, mitosis (cell
division) must occur, size of cell does not change
Phys: increased rate of division, increase in tissue mass after damage
or partial resection; may be compensatory, hormonal, or pathologic
Patho: abnormal proliferation of normal cells usually caused by
increased hormonal stimulation (endometrial). increase of
production of local growth factors
Ex: removal of part of the liver lead to hyperplasia of hepatocytes.
uterine or mammary gland enlargement during pregnancy


◉ Dysplasia. Answer: E. Not true adaptation; Cells abnormal change
in size, shape, organization (classified as mild, moderate, severe)
P. caused by cell injury/irritation, characterized by disordered cell
growth. aka atypical hyperplasia or pre-cancer, a disorderly
proliferation
Physiologic: N/A

,Pathologic: squamous dysplasia of cervix from HPV shows up on pap
smear, breast cancer development; pap smears often show
dysplastic cells of the cervix that must undergo laser/surgical tx


◉ Metaplasia. Answer: E: reversible change, one type of cell changes
to another type for survival
P: reversible; results from exposure of the cells to chronic stressors,
injury, or irritation; Cancer can arise from this area, stimulus
induces a reprogramming of stem cells under the influence of
cytokines and growth factors
Ex: Patho: Columnar cells change to squamous cells in lungs of
smoker or normal ciliated epithelial cells of the bronchial linings are
replaced by stratified squamous epithelial cells.; Phys: Barrett
Esophagus- normal squamous cells change to columnar epithelial
cells in response to reflux, aka intestinal metaplasia


◉ Hypoxia injury. Answer: E. inadequate oxygenation of tissues
P. decrease in mitochondrial function, decreased production of ATP
increases anaerobic metabolism. eventual cell death.
C.M. hypoxia, cyanosis, cognitive impairment, lethargy


◉ Free radical and ROS. Answer: E. normal byproduct of ATP
production, will overwhelm the mitochondria- exhaust intracellular
antioxidants
P. lipid peroxidation, damage proteins, fragment DNA

,C.M. development in Alzheimer's, heart disease, Parkinson's disease,
Amyotrophic Lateral Sclerosis


◉ Ethanol. Answer: E. mood altering drug, long term effects on liver
and nutritional status
P. metabolized by liver, generates free radicals
C.M. CNS depression, nutrient deficiencies-Mag, Vit B6, thiamine,
PO4, inflammation and fatty infiltration of liver, hepatomegaly, leads
to liver failure irreversible


◉ Oncosis. Answer: Na and H2O enter cell and cause swelling. Organ
increases in weight, becomes distended and pale. Associated with
high fever, hypocalcemia, certain infections


◉ Fatty Infiltration. Answer: intracellular accumulation of lipids in
the liver
liver fails to metabolize lipids. usually from ETOH or high fat diet.
can lead to cirrhosis


◉ dystrophic calcification. Answer: accumulation of Ca in dead or
dying tissues
calcium salt clump and harden- interfere with cellular structure and
function
r/t pulmonary TB, atherosclerosis, injured heart valves, chronic
pancreatitis

, ◉ metastatic calcification. Answer: accumulation of Ca in normal
tissue
result of hypercalcemia r/t hyperparathyroidism, hyperthyroidism,
toxic levels of Vit D. Can also r/t hyperphosphatemia in renal failure


◉ urate accumulation. Answer: sodium urate crystals are deposited
in tissues- group of disorders collectively called gout- acute arthritis,
chronic gouty arthritis, tophus, nephritis


◉ Coagulative Necrosis. Answer: kidneys, heart, adrenals- secondary
to hypoxia


◉ Liquefactive Necrosis. Answer: nerve cells- brain- accumulation of
pus


◉ Caseous Necrosis. Answer: lung disease- usually TB- tissue looks
like clumped cheese


◉ Fat Necrosis. Answer: breast, pancreas, abdominal structures-
creates soaps


◉ Gangrenous Necrosis. Answer: Dry- dark shriveled skin
Wet- internal organs- can lead to death
